Franz Ferdinand

Tonight

2009-03-09

This is the 3rd album by the Scot-popsters named for the ill-fated Archduke of Austria. This one’s been panned by critics a bit but mostly because of the high expectations their first two raised. This, to me, sounds like Franz Ferdinand (without a giant hit within) - Sort of New Wave-ish, British-accented, power pop. On the ‘YCE Rock scale, I’d give it a 7.4 - Gladden
